(Sacramento) On the heels of the revelation that salmonella contamination occurred at a California-based pistachio processing plant and subsequent recall of over 1 million pounds of pistachios in 31 states, Assembly Speaker Karen Bass and Assemblymember Mike Feuer (D-Los Angeles) have introduced sweeping legislation to help ensure that foods processed in California meet rigorous safety standards. Once again California consumers and retailers are facing another food product recall. Thats unacceptable, said Speaker Bass. Californians need to have confidence in the food we put in our bodies and retailers need to have confidence in the products they stock on their shelves. Heres more in this Assembly Access video.
